Haystack / deepset Files API

Upload, list, delete, and annotate files; manage upload sessions.

Haystack / deepset Files API is one of 10 APIs that Haystack / deepset publishes on the APIs.io network, described by a machine-readable OpenAPI specification.

Tagged areas include File. The published artifact set on APIs.io includes an OpenAPI specification, API documentation, and an API reference.

This API exposes 7 operations across 5 paths, and defines 4 schemas. It is described by OpenAPI 3.2.0, at version 1.0.

Requests are made against 2 base URLs: https://api.cloud.deepset.ai, https://api.us.deepset.ai.

Haystack / deepset Files API declares 1 security scheme for authenticating requests. It accepts HTTP bearer tokens (bearerAuth). By default, every request must be authenticated.

  • bearerAuth — API key generated in the deepset AI Platform UI, sent as a Bearer token.

Paths & Operations 7

Across 5 paths, the API surfaces 7 operations — 1 DELETE, 2 GET, 1 PATCH, 2 POST, 1 PUT. Each is listed below with its method, path, parameters, and response codes.

Files 7

Upload, list, delete, and annotate files; manage upload sessions.

GET
/api/v1/workspaces/{workspace_name}/files
List files
listFiles 2 params → 200
POST
/api/v1/workspaces/{workspace_name}/files
Upload a file
uploadFile 2 params body → 201
DELETE
/api/v1/workspaces/{workspace_name}/files/{file_id}
Delete a file
deleteFile 2 params → 204
PATCH
/api/v1/workspaces/{workspace_name}/files/{file_id}/meta
Update file metadata
updateFileMeta 2 params body → 200
POST
/api/v1/workspaces/{workspace_name}/upload_sessions
Create an upload session
createUploadSession 1 param → 201
GET
/api/v1/workspaces/{workspace_name}/upload_sessions/{session_id}
Get upload session details
getUploadSession 2 params → 200
PUT
/api/v1/workspaces/{workspace_name}/upload_sessions/{session_id}
Close an upload session
closeUploadSession 2 params body → 200
